From the supplier: There are several ways to prevent the losses that the Y2K is likely to bring to certified public accountants (CPAs). CPAs should be careful in screening new clients until the year 2000. They should also update their engagement letters in such a way that they take into account the Y2K issue. Considering the impact of Y2K on clients' operations is also helpful for CPAs. Other preventive measures include considering disclosure requirements, reviewing clients' plans to address Y2K issues and considering the use of specialists.
